The latest news
How's the old saying go? Oh yeah: I have some good news and bad news...
The good part is that some very important fixes were made for things the private testing group has found. This should help make things more stable for everyone else. (It still worked quite well for most people, including me, but the people affected wouldn't have liked some of the results.) Plus, several other tweaks and improvements were made. The downside is that this means that those fixed issues will be tested a bit more before releasing it into the wild. I keep saying that the public beta will be 'soon', or 'next week', so I'm going to try a different tack this time and try just the opposite by saying that the v5.1 beta won't out be soon & I have no idea when it will be out, if ever.
